Description | James Henry Breasted, archaeologist and director of the University of Chicago Oriental Institute, looks on as Reed N. Haythorne, the Institute’s photographer, records the removal of newly discovered cuneiform tablets. The men are at Tell Asmar, 50 miles northeast of Baghdad. |
